KWARA FIRST LADY ADVOCATES OPTIMAL, EXCLUSIVE BREASTFEEDING FOR BABIES
(Group photograph of the representative of the First Lady, Honourable Commissioner for Women Affairs, Hon. Opeyemi Oluwakemi AFolashade, Partners, Pregnant Women and Nursing Mothers at the flag-off of the World Breastfeeding week) ...As govt marks World Breastfeeding Week. Kwara State First Lady, Amb. Prof. Olufolake AbdulRazaq has called on women, particularly nursing mothers, to ensure their children are optimally and exclusively breastfed from the first 60 minutes of birth to 6 months for mental and physical growth. The First Lady made this call today at the launch of the World Breastfeeding Week with the theme: "Closing the Gap: Breastfeeding Support for All”, a yearly activity that was organised by the Kwara State Primary Health Care Development Agency, Ilorin.
